For the fourth consecutive year the lively fundraiser, Loud at the Library, will fill the Kalispell Main Library with music, laughter, conversation and an auctioneer’s fast-paced chant.

Loud at the Library is sponsored by the Flathead County Library Foundation and raises money to support Flathead County Library System programs and events.

The evening will feature live music by local musicians Donny and Kleist, catered food, beer and wine, more than a dozen unique raffle baskets, a door prize and a live auction. This year’s auction features library furniture painted by local artists, including six oak chairs, a bench and a small side table.

The foundation is a non-profit organization that works to enhance and support the programs, facilities and patron services of the Flathead County Library System through fundraising and acceptance of charitable gifts.

The fundraiser will take place on Thursday, March 21, from 5:30-8:30 p.m. The Main Library will close at 4 p.m. to prepare for the festivities. Tickets are available in the business office at the Main Library in Kalispell.
